Remember When? Our earliest settlers coming into Alberta in the late 1890s had to make do with what the rugged environment offered them. Many of these sod homes were built and dug into the ground across the prairies, and would serve as the only year-round shelter for large families, supplies, dogs, and even livestock until their new homesteads were established. This 1907 photo was taken somewhere in the lush fields and rolling tree-lined landscape between Stettler and Ponoka. Photo from a Picture History of Alberta
